以下是一段简单的Python程序,可以实现向用户问好的操作:

name = input("请输入你的姓名:")
print("你好," + name + "!欢迎使用本程序。")

用户需要在终端中输入自己的姓名,然后程序会向用户打印问候语,例如:

请输入你的姓名:张三
你好,张三!欢迎使用本程序。

请注意,在这个示例程序中,我们使用了 input 函数来获取用户的输入,并且使用了字符串拼接符号 + 来将问候语和用户的姓名合并为一句话。

更详细的回复

好的,以下是更详细的回答:

要编写一个Python程序,完成向用户询问姓名并向其问好的操作,可以按照以下步骤进行实现:

  1. 使用input函数向用户询问姓名,并将用户输入的值存储在变量name中。

  2. 使用print函数向屏幕输出问候语,其中需要使用字符串格式化技术将变量name的值插入问候语中。例如:"Hello, {name}! How are you today?"

下面是一段示例代码,可以实现上述功能:

name = input("What's your name? ")
print(f"Hello, {name}! How are you today?")

运行以上代码后,程序会提示用户输入姓名,然后根据用户输入的值,向其输出一个问候语。其中,第二行代码使用了f字符串,它是Python 3.6及其之后版本引入的一种新的字符串格式化方式,可以将花括号{}内的变量名替换为对应变量的值。